AI’s New Battleground: The Cola Wars of the Digital Era

Anthropic and OpenAI ignite a fierce advertising rivalry during the Super Bowl, echoing historic brand battles like Coke vs. Pepsi. Anthropic’s ads challenge the trustworthiness of OpenAI’s ChatGPT, while OpenAI counters with stories of real-world use and impact, setting the stage for a pivotal contest in AI branding and consumer perception.

Late-Stage Startup Funding Shifts to Larger Rounds as Smaller Deals Diminish

Late-stage startup funding is concentrating in large rounds, with investments under $30 million dwindling to a record low. Investors are backing fewer startups more heavily, influenced by restricted acquisition options and the drive to support potential market leaders, reshaping the investment landscape for later-stage ventures.

Resolve AI Secures $125M Series A, Achieves Unicorn Status

Resolve AI has closed a $125 million Series A funding round led by Lightspeed, propelling the two-year-old startup to a $1 billion valuation and unicorn status.

Alphabet Breaks $400 Billion in Annual Revenue Driven by Cloud and YouTube Growth

Alphabet achieved over $400 billion in revenue in 2025, marking a 15% increase driven by expansion in its Cloud services and YouTube. The company continues to solidify its position in the streaming market, sustaining strong growth across its key platforms.
